Registrations Open for SWOSU Music Camps 2024

Body
The Department of Music at Southwestern Oklahoma State University (SWOSU) invites middle- and highschool musicians to register for the 69th summer of SWOSU Music Camps hosted in Weatherford. The 2024 Music Camp offerings include the following: June 9–12: All-State Choral Camp June 13–14: Jazz Camp June 16–19: Musical Theater Camp June 16–19: String Camp June 20–21: Solo Camp— Flute, Saxophone, Guitar, Trombone, and Marimba June 23–26: Middle School Band Camp July 14–19: Band Camp New additions this year include the Jazz Camp, Musical Theater Camp, and Solo Camps for flute, saxophone, guitar, trombone, and marimba. The Jazz Camp, available for highschool students completing grades 9–12, offers jazz electives, fundamentals classes, and performance opportunities taught by jazz directors from around the state and members of the SWOSU Jazz ensemble. The Musical Theater Camp is designed for students with a passion for singing, dancing, acting, and performing on stage, featuring activities such as vocal coaching, dance workshop, solo and group performance, and more. This new camp is available for any student completing grades 4–12. Students completing grades 8–12 attending the Solo Camp will work with SWOSU faculty on instrument- specific goals, refining fundamentals, learning new techniques, and performing in ensembles.
